1. Explanation of Transformational and Transactional Leadership Styles
i) Transformational Leadership: It is a popular style of leadership, in which a leader
eventually works with his or team for the core purpose of identification of required changes
and hence creating a proper vision for guiding the change through subsequent inspiration as
well as executing the change within tandem with the most committed members of a group
(Mittal and Dhar). Transformational leadership serves for enhancement of the motivation, job
performances and morale of their team members via a series of mechanisms. Such distinct
mechanisms involve connection of the sense of identity of the team member as well as self to
a project and even to the collective identity of the company. With the help of transformational
leadership style, the leader align his or her team members with different tasks, which can
enhance the performances. It is even vital to understand the major qualities of a
transformational leadership for bringing changes in the business.
ii) Transactional Leadership: The second style is transactional leadership. It is the
main part of leadership, which emphasizes on organization, supervision as well as proper
performance. A transactional leader promotes compliance by his or her followers via
punishments and rewards. With the involvement of rewards and punishment system, a
transactional leader has the core ability to keep their followers highly motivated for the short
term leadership (Deichmann and Stam). A transactional leader mainly pay attention towards
the work of the team members for the core purpose of finding deviations and faults. Such
distinct is highly effective for any type of emergency or crisis situations, since the projects
are required to be carried out in a specified manner. It is usually attributed to two significant
factors, which include reward system and management by exception.
2. Suitable Leadership style for Women in Business Workplaces with Proper Reasons

The most suitable leadership style for women within business work places is
transformational leadership. The main reason is that transformational leaders can influence
the attitudes and values of other team members. Moreover, these women would be able to
perform their respective roles effectively that they eventually gain the subsequent trust,
respect and appreciation of their followers (Ghasabeh, Soosay and Reaiche). As a result, the
attitude or behaviour of the individuals would be changed. It is different from the
transactional leadership style, which is the subsequent fall-back position for several
companies. Moreover, the followers would be intrinsically motivated for following the
example of leader as they respect the leader. The woman in business work place would be
able to create an inspiring future vision for the team.
Furthermore, with the transformational leadership, the business women would be able
to gain some of the most significant and important advantages in her business. The first and
the foremost important and noteworthy advantage is that there would be clear and consistent
goals and the other individuals would be encouraged majorly (Hawkins). The woman in her
business work place would also be able to encourage others and lead through charisma and
influence. Better models of integrity and fairness would also be gained by them and she
would be able to provide inspiration to the rest of the followers. Hence, transformational
leadership style would be suitable for the women in business work place.
